We are delighted to market this attractive and well-presented terraced home that is located on the popular and sought after Hazelbourne Estate. The property was built by Crest Homes in 2015 with the remainder of a 10 year NHBC.
Upon entering the property you will appreciate the fresh neutral decor which continues throughout the property. You will find the kitchen/diner on the left. This is a bright and sunny room with plenty of space for a dining suite. The kitchen is modern and well-fitted with a good selection of cupboards and work top space. The lounge is at the rear of the property and is a spacious and well-proportioned room that has a large storage cupboard and French doors leading out to the the fully enclosed rear garden. The garden is a low maintenance manageable outdoor area that is mainly laid to lawn with a paved patio area that is ideal for entertaining family and friends. A cloakroom completes the downstairs living accommodation.
Upstairs, you will find the master bedroom at the front of the property. There is a large built in wardrobe and an en suite shower room. The second double bedroom over-looks the garden. The third bedroom is a good-sized single room that is used by the current owner as a home office. There is a large well-fitted family bathroom.
This property benefits from having a driveway and carport which provides parking for approx. 2 cars.
The home is situated on a popular road and backs onto trees and greenery, it is only a few minute's walk from the village centre with its selection of shops and cafes. The mainline railway station is also just a short walk away and has regular services to London Bridge, Charing Cross and Victoria. The popular Borough Green Primary school and Wrotham secondary school are also within walking distance. There are good transport links with the M20, M26 Motorways just a short drive away.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2
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on February 1, 2022
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
